Inscription

66,070,765

Inscription Details

Inscription ID
eb8393......653ai0
Number
66,070,765
Owner
bc1q32......90ghs6
Output Size
247,851,900,000 Sats
Content Type
text/plain;charset=utf-8
Content Size
0.05 KB
Creation Date
March 27, 2024. 493 days ago
Creation Fee
2,100 Sats
Creation Tx
eb8393......49653a
Block
836550
Previous
04446a......1739i0
Next
965400......d03bi0

Satoshi Details

Sat Number
1,926,989,263,536,847
Sat Name
aevlqxmqbbm
Sat Creation Block
773,182
Sat Creation Date
1/23/2023
Rarity
common